.mv{width:100%;aspect-ratio:375/560;background:url("/assets/img/top/mv_bg_sp.jpg") no-repeat center/cover;position:relative}.mv::after{content:"";display:block;width:100%;height:100%;background:url("/assets/img/top/mv_bg_deco_sp.png") no-repeat center/cover;position:absolute;top:0;left:0}.mv__model{position:absolute;width:100%;height:100%;top:0;left:0;opacity:0;visibility:hidden;transition:opacity 1s ease,visibility .3s ease}.mv__model.model01{transition-delay:0s}.mv__model.model02{transition-delay:1.2s}.mv__model.model03{transition-delay:2.4s}.show .mv__model{opacity:1;visibility:visible}.mv__logo{width:222.9333333333vw;top:-25.6vw;left:2.6666666667vw;position:absolute}.mv__ttl{font-weight:500;font-size:6.4vw;line-height:1.5;color:#575860;text-shadow:0px 0px 8px rgba(255,255,255,.5);position:absolute;top:33.3333333333vw;left:4.2666666667vw}.about{padding:32px 0}.about__ttl{font-weight:500;line-height:1.5;font-size:clamp(2rem,6.25vw,4.8rem)}.model{padding-bottom:60px}.model__block{padding-bottom:40px;position:relative}.model__block-wrap:nth-child(odd) .model__block-num{left:0}.model__block-wrap:nth-child(odd) .model__block-desc{right:0}.model__block-wrap:nth-child(even) .model__slider-wrap{flex-direction:row-reverse}.model__block-wrap:nth-child(even) .model__block-num{right:0}.model__block-wrap:nth-child(even) .model__block-desc{left:0}.model__block-wrap:not(:last-child){margin-bottom:60px}.model__block-wrap:first-child{background:url("/assets/img/top/model_bg01_sp.png") no-repeat top/contain}.model__block-wrap:nth-child(2){background:url("/assets/img/top/model_bg02_sp.png") no-repeat top/contain}.model__block-wrap:nth-child(3){background:url("/assets/img/top/model_bg03_sp.png") no-repeat center 50px/contain}.model__block-wrap:nth-child(4){background:url("/assets/img/top/model_bg04_sp.png") no-repeat top/contain}.model__block-wrap:nth-child(5){background:url("/assets/img/top/model_bg05_sp.png") no-repeat top/contain}.model__block-num{display:flex;justify-content:center;align-items:center;flex-direction:column;background-color:#83858e;width:21.3333333333vw;height:21.3333333333vw;position:absolute;top:0;z-index:1}.model__block-num .num{font-family:"Montserrat","Noto Sans JP","ヒラギノ角ゴシック Pro","Hiragino Kaku Gothic Pro",游ゴシック体,"Yu Gothic",YuGothic,メイリオ,Meiryo,Osaka,"ＭＳ Ｐゴシック","MS PGothic",sans-serif;font-weight:700;font-size:12.8vw;line-height:1;text-align:center;color:#fff}.model__block-num .category{font-family:"Roboto","Noto Sans JP","ヒラギノ角ゴシック Pro","Hiragino Kaku Gothic Pro",游ゴシック体,"Yu Gothic",YuGothic,メイリオ,Meiryo,Osaka,"ＭＳ Ｐゴシック","MS PGothic",sans-serif;font-weight:300;font-size:3.7333333333vw;letter-spacing:.02em;line-height:1.5;text-align:center;color:#fff}.model__block-desc{background-color:#fff;padding:32px 32px 38px;position:relative}.model__block-desc::before{content:"";display:block;width:16px;height:16px;position:absolute;top:0;left:0}.model__block-desc.color01::before{background:linear-gradient(#ffafaf 0%, #da93ff 100%)}.model__block-desc.color02::before{background:linear-gradient(#f3afff 0%, #93b0ff 100%)}.model__block-desc.color03::before{background:linear-gradient(#afc1ff 0%, #84ffff 100%)}.model__block-desc.color04::before{background:linear-gradient(#84ffff 0%, #beff8e 100%)}.model__block-desc.color05::before{background:linear-gradient(#beff8e 0%, #ffc68d 100%)}.model__block-btn{position:absolute;top:calc(100% - 24px);left:50%;transform:translateX(-50%)}.model__slider-wrap{display:flex;justify-content:space-between;position:relative;max-width:100%;margin-top:80px}.model__slider-wrap .slick-dots{bottom:-70px}.model__slider-wrap .slick-dots li button:before{content:"";width:12px;height:12px;border-radius:50%;background-color:#fff;opacity:1}.model__slider-wrap .slick-dots li.slick-active button:before{background-color:#83858e}.model__slider-wrap .slick-prev,.model__slider-wrap .slick-next{display:block;width:48px;height:48px;background:url("/assets/img/top/slider_arrow.svg") no-repeat center/contain;z-index:1}.model__slider-wrap .slick-prev:before,.model__slider-wrap .slick-next:before{content:""}.model__slider-wrap .slick-next{transform:translate(0, -50%) rotate(180deg)}.model__slider-main{width:62%;height:-moz-fit-content;height:fit-content;aspect-ratio:680/760;line-height:0;margin-top:56px;box-shadow:16px 16px 24px rgba(64,64,64,.16)}.model__slider-next{width:32.847%;height:-moz-fit-content;height:fit-content;aspect-ratio:360/400;line-height:0;box-shadow:16px 16px 24px rgba(64,64,64,.16)}.model__slider-next>div{position:relative}.model__slider-next>div::after{content:"";display:block;width:100%;height:100%;background-color:rgba(255,255,255,.5137254902);position:absolute;top:0;left:0}.advertising__slider .slick-slide{margin:0 2.5vw}.advertising__slider .slick-prev{left:18.1333333333vw;transform:translate(0, -50%) rotate(180deg)}.advertising__slider .slick-next{right:18.1333333333vw}.advertising__slider .slick-prev,.advertising__slider .slick-next{display:block;width:6.4vw;height:16.8vw;background:url("/assets/img/top/slider_arrow02.svg") no-repeat center/33%;z-index:10}.advertising__slider .slick-prev:before,.advertising__slider .slick-next:before{content:""}.advertising__slider-item{box-shadow:4px 4px 12px rgba(0,0,0,.1)}.advertising__block01-box{max-width:880px;border:2px solid #eaebed;border-radius:20px;margin:0 auto;padding:5% 4.8% 8%}.advertising__block01-box:not(:last-child){margin-bottom:48px}.advertising__block01-ttl{font-weight:bold;font-size:30px;line-height:45px}.advertising__block02-ttl{color:#88f2f2;text-align:center;padding:16px;border-top:2px solid #88f2f2;border-bottom:2px solid #88f2f2}.advertising__block02-img{margin:32px 0}.advertising__block02-txt{flex-grow:1}.service__note{font-size:clamp(1rem,3.13vw,2.4rem)}.reason .m-btn-03+.m-btn-03{margin-top:4vw}.flow__contents{max-width:960px}.flow__box{display:flex;margin-top:26px}.flow__box-num{display:flex;justify-content:center;align-items:center;flex-direction:column;flex:0 0 min(120px, 21.33vw);height:min(120px, 21.33vw);background-color:#d5baff;border-radius:50%;font-family:"Barlow Semi Condensed","Noto Sans JP","ヒラギノ角ゴシック Pro","Hiragino Kaku Gothic Pro",游ゴシック体,"Yu Gothic",YuGothic,メイリオ,Meiryo,Osaka,"ＭＳ Ｐゴシック","MS PGothic",sans-serif;font-weight:500;line-height:1.4;text-align:center;color:#fff;margin-right:min(40px, 4.27vw);position:relative}.flow__box-num .small{font-size:1.6rem}.flow__box-num .large{font-size:clamp(1.88rem,5.86vw,4.5rem)}.flow__box-inr{flex:1;padding-top:6px}.flow__box.borderElem .flow__box-num .border{display:block;width:3px;height:0;background-color:#d5baff;position:absolute;top:100%;left:calc(50% - 1.5px)}.price__block01-inr{position:relative}.price__block01-icon{width:72px;height:72px}.price__block02{padding:0 2.5%}.price__block02-inr{border:1px solid #c9f77f;padding:5vw}.price__block02-ttl{font-weight:700;font-size:clamp(1.88rem,5.86vw,4.5rem);line-height:1.5;text-align:center;background-color:#c9f77f}.price__block02-icon{width:72px;height:72px}.news__list li:not(:last-child){margin-bottom:20px}.news__item{display:flex;flex-direction:column;border-radius:8px;background:#fff;padding:5% calc(5% + 8.5333333333vw) 5% 5%;position:relative}.news__item .date{font-family:"Roboto","Noto Sans JP","ヒラギノ角ゴシック Pro","Hiragino Kaku Gothic Pro",游ゴシック体,"Yu Gothic",YuGothic,メイリオ,Meiryo,Osaka,"ＭＳ Ｐゴシック","MS PGothic",sans-serif;font-weight:700;font-size:clamp(1.17rem,3.65vw,2.8rem);letter-spacing:.055em;color:#83858e}.news__item .icon{display:flex;justify-content:center;align-items:center;width:8.5333333333vw;height:8.5333333333vw;background-color:#f5f6f7;border-radius:50%;position:absolute;top:calc(50% - 4.2666666667vw);right:5%;transition:background-color .3s ease}.news__item .icon::before{content:"";display:block;width:4.2666666667vw;height:2.4vw;background:url("/assets/img/common/icon_arrow_gray.svg") no-repeat center/contain}.news__item:hover{opacity:1}.news__item:hover .icon{background-color:#ffc68d}.news__item:hover .icon::before{background:url("/assets/img/common/icon_arrow.svg") no-repeat center/contain}.magazine__item{display:flex;flex-direction:column;height:100%}.magazine__inr{flex-grow:1;background-color:#fff;border-left:8px solid #ffffa7;padding:16px 3% 16px}.magazine__time{font-family:"Roboto","Noto Sans JP","ヒラギノ角ゴシック Pro","Hiragino Kaku Gothic Pro",游ゴシック体,"Yu Gothic",YuGothic,メイリオ,Meiryo,Osaka,"ＭＳ Ｐゴシック","MS PGothic",sans-serif;font-weight:700;font-size:clamp(1rem,2.61vw,2rem);color:#83858e;letter-spacing:.055em}.magazine__category{display:inline-flex;justify-content:center;align-items:center;font-size:clamp(1.2rem,3.13vw,2.4rem);line-height:1.5;text-align:center;color:#646571;border:1px solid #646571;padding:0 10px;margin-top:6px;margin-bottom:8px}@media screen and (max-width: 767px){main{padding-top:56px}.mv__logo{transform:scale(0.25);transform-origin:0}.mv__logo img{width:100%}.about__ttl{text-align:center}.about__txt{border-top:1px solid #fff;padding-top:16px;margin-top:10px}.model__block-desc{margin-top:16px}.model__slider-wrap{margin-top:40px;justify-content:center}.model__slider-wrap .slick-dots{bottom:-36px}.model__slider-wrap .slick-prev,.model__slider-wrap .slick-next{width:40px;height:40px}.model__slider-wrap .slick-prev{left:-20px}.model__slider-wrap .slick-next{right:-20px}.model__slider-main{width:calc(100% - 24px);aspect-ratio:320/357;margin-top:16px}.model__slider-next{display:none}.advertising__block01-icon{width:17.0666666667vw;height:auto;margin:0 auto 4vw}.advertising__block01-icon img{width:100%}.advertising__block02-col:not(:last-child){margin-bottom:60px}.price__block01-icon{margin:20px auto}.price__block02-icon{margin:20px auto}.magazine__list li:not(:last-child){margin-bottom:40px}}@media screen and (min-width: 768px){.mv{aspect-ratio:1600/1040;background:url("/assets/img/top/mv_bg.jpg") no-repeat center/cover}.mv::after{background:url("/assets/img/top/mv_bg_deco.png") no-repeat center/cover}.mv__logo{width:28vw;top:37.55vw;left:6.8vw}.mv__ttl{font-size:2.625vw;top:49.625vw;left:8vw}.about{padding:59px 0 64px}.about__contents{display:flex;justify-content:space-between;align-items:center}.about__ttl{font-size:clamp(2.43rem,2.43vw,3.4rem);flex:0 0 45.164%}.about__txt{flex:1;padding-left:8.12%;border-left:1px solid #fff}.model{padding-bottom:168px}.model__block-wrap{max-width:1600px;padding-bottom:20px;margin:0 auto}.model__block-wrap:nth-child(odd) .model__block-num{left:max(-108px, -7.71vw)}.model__block-wrap:nth-child(even) .model__block-num{right:max(-108px, -7.71vw)}.model__block-wrap:not(:last-child){margin-bottom:min(124px, 8.86vw)}.model__block-wrap:first-child{background:url("/assets/img/top/model_bg01.png") no-repeat bottom/cover}.model__block-wrap:nth-child(2){background:url("/assets/img/top/model_bg02.png") no-repeat bottom/cover}.model__block-wrap:nth-child(3){background:url("/assets/img/top/model_bg03.png") no-repeat bottom/cover}.model__block-wrap:nth-child(4){background:url("/assets/img/top/model_bg04.png") no-repeat bottom/cover}.model__block-wrap:nth-child(5){background:url("/assets/img/top/model_bg05.png") no-repeat bottom/cover}.model__block-num{width:clamp(154px,15.43vw,216px);height:clamp(154px,15.43vw,216px)}.model__block-num .num{font-size:clamp(8.57rem,8.57vw,12rem)}.model__block-num .category{font-size:clamp(2.14rem,2.14vw,3rem)}.model__block-desc{width:clamp(342px,34.29vw,480px);min-height:clamp(177px,17.71vw,248px);padding:clamp(17px,1.71vw,24px) clamp(23px,2.29vw,32px) clamp(27px,2.71vw,38px);position:absolute;bottom:0}.advertising__slider .slick-prev{left:19.625vw}.advertising__slider .slick-next{right:19.625vw}.advertising__slider .slick-prev,.advertising__slider .slick-next{width:3vw;height:7.875vw}.advertising__block01-box{display:flex;justify-content:space-between;align-items:center;padding:24px 40px 33px 56px}.advertising__block01-icon{flex:1}.advertising__block01-inr{flex:0 0 82%;margin-left:8.2%}.advertising__block02-row{display:flex;justify-content:space-between}.advertising__block02-col{flex:0 0 47.445%;display:flex;flex-direction:column}.advertising__block02-col:nth-child(odd){padding-left:10px}.advertising__block02-col:nth-child(even){padding-right:10px}.service__note{font-size:1.3rem}.reason .m-btn-03+.m-btn-03{margin-top:15px}.flow__box-num{flex:0 0 clamp(86px,8.57vw,120px);height:clamp(86px,8.57vw,120px);margin-right:40px}.flow__box-num .small{font-size:clamp(1.14rem,1.14vw,1.6rem)}.flow__box-num .large{font-size:clamp(2.14rem,2.14vw,3rem)}.price__block01-icon{position:absolute;top:calc(50% - 66px);left:calc(50% - 36px);z-index:1}.price__block02{max-width:1248px;padding:0 20px;margin:0 auto}.price__block02-inr{padding:56px}.price__block02-ttl{font-size:clamp(2.14rem,2.14vw,3rem)}.price__block02-icon{position:absolute;top:calc(50% - 36px);left:calc(50% - 36px);z-index:1}.news__item{flex-direction:row;align-items:center;padding:28px 110px 28px 40px}.news__item .date{font-size:clamp(1.14rem,1.14vw,1.6rem);margin-right:32px}.news__item .icon{width:48px;height:48px;top:calc(50% - 24px);right:30px}.news__item .icon::before{width:20px;height:12px}.magazine__list{display:flex;gap:3.74%}.magazine__list li{flex:0 0 30.84%}.magazine__time{font-size:1.6rem}.magazine__category{font-size:1.6rem}}@media screen and (min-width: 768px)and (max-width: 1204px){.model__block-wrap:nth-child(odd) .l-contents{padding-left:min(108px, 8.97vw)}.model__block-wrap:nth-child(even) .l-contents{padding-right:min(108px, 8.97vw)}}